![]() Admissions Procedure for Ex-OffendersIf you have even been convicted of a felony, State University of New York law requires that applicants that have a conviction record must submit a copy of that record and a letter of recommendation from a parole/probation officer. Please do not be discouraged by this request – New York State Correction Law prohibits discrimination against individuals convicted of previous offenses and SUNY encourages students like you to take appropriate steps to achieve productive lives. However, each SUNY campus reserves the right to make decisions about admitting applicants whom they consider to present an unreasonable risk to public safety.
